Overview

The Binzhenghong NJ-PFA-60ml Graduated PFA Digestion Vessels are high-purity, chemically inert sample containers engineered specifically for use with graphite block digesters in elemental analysis workflows. Constructed from premium-grade perfluoroalkoxy alkane (PFA), these vessels exhibit exceptional resistance to aggressive acid mixtures—including hydrochloric acid (HCl), nitric acid (HNO₃), hydrofluoric acid (HF), and perchloric acid (HClO₄)—commonly employed in open-vessel hot-block digestion protocols. Unlike standard polypropylene or borosilicate glassware, PFA offers superior thermal stability (continuous use up to 260 °C), negligible metal leaching, and near-zero background interference—critical for trace-level heavy metal quantification by ICP-MS, ICP-OES, AAS, and HG-AFS. Designed for compatibility with 48-position graphite heating blocks, each vessel features laser-etched volumetric graduations (10–60 mL) calibrated at 20 °C, enabling precise reagent addition and final dilution without secondary transfer steps.

FAQ

Are these vessels compatible with microwave-assisted digestion systems?
They are designed for open-vessel graphite block digestion only. For microwave applications, we recommend our separate line of PFA-lined microwave digestion vessels (model NJ-MW-PFA-55mL) with reinforced pressure-rated caps.

Can I reuse these PFA digestion vessels?
Yes—provided they are thoroughly cleaned using hot 10% HNO₃ followed by ultrapure water rinses and dried in a Class 100 clean bench. Reuse is permitted up to five cycles for routine QA/QC samples; however, single-use is recommended for ultra-trace analysis or when analyzing highly contaminated matrices.
